#a7f6ab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#a7f6ab is composed of 65.5% red, 96.5% green and 67.1%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 32.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 30.5% yellow and 3.5% black. It has a hue angle of 123 degrees, a saturation of 81.4% and a lightness of 81%. #a7f6ab color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#4fed57. Closest websafe color is: #99ff99.

Shades and Tints of #a7f6ab

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000100 is the darkest color, while #eefdef is the lightest one.

Tones of #a7f6ab

A tone is produced by adding gray to any pure hue. In this case, #ccd1cd is the less saturated color, while #a0fda4 is the most saturated one.
